DAISY MODEL 35 MULTI-PUMP AIR – RIFLE .177 BB/PELLET
Product description
Action: Multi-pump pneumatic
Sights: Blade & ramp front/Adjustable rear
Safety: Crossbolt trigger block
Max. Muzzle Velocity: 690 fps
Stock/Forearm/Grip: Black molded with forearm checkering
Barrel: Smooth bore steel
Max. Shooting Distance: 274 yards
Capacity: 50 shot BB. Single shot pellet
